Domain-separated with a protocol version + chain ID to prevent cross-chain replay attacks.
| Offset | Size | Field | Pre-image? | Description |
|---|---|---|---|---|
| 0x0000 | 4B | protocolVersion | ✓ Signed | Domain-separation tag (uint32, big-endian) — prevents cross-protocol replay. |
| 0x0004 | 32B | chainID | ✓ Signed | QuantumWing chain ID — prevents cross-chain replay. |
| 0x0024 | 8B | height | ✓ Signed | Sequential block height (uint64, big-endian). |
| 0x002c | 8B | slot | ✓ Signed | PoR slot number (uint64). |
| 0x0034 | 32B | parentHash | ✓ Signed | SHA3-256 of the parent block header — links the chain. |
| 0x0054 | 32B | stateRoot | ✓ Signed | Keccak-256 root of the post-execution state trie. |
| 0x0074 | 32B | txRoot | ✓ Signed | Merkle root of all transactions in this block. |
| 0x0094 | 32B | receiptsRoot | ✓ Signed | Merkle root of EVM-style transaction receipts. |
| 0x00b4 | 32B | validatorPubkeyHash | ✓ Signed | Keccak-256 of the proposing validator's Dilithium public key. |
| 0x00d4 | 8B | timestamp | ✓ Signed | Unix timestamp of block creation (uint64). |
| 0x00dc | 8B | gasUsed | ✓ Signed | Total gas consumed in this block. |
| 0x00e4 | 8B | gasLimit | ✓ Signed | Block gas limit (default 30,000,000). |
| 0x00ec | 32B | randao | ✓ Signed | Aggregated RANDAO reveal seed for this slot. |
| 0x010c | 32B | vrfProof | ✓ Signed | Validator's VRF proof of slot eligibility. |
| 0x012c | 32B | extraData | ✓ Signed | Reserved padding / version-specific extension. |
| 0x014c | 1,952B | validatorPubkey | ✓ Signed | Full Dilithium Mode 3 public key of the proposing validator. |
| 0x08ec | 1B | encoding | ✓ Signed | Canonical encoding marker (0x01 = current). |
| 0x08ed | 4B | headerLen | ✓ Signed | Length of the signed pre-image (uint32). |
| 0x08f1 | 23B | padding | ✓ Signed | Zero-padding to align signature offset. |
| 0x0908 | 4B | sigType | Metadata | Signature scheme tag (0x00000003 = Dilithium-3). |
| 0x090c | 100B | sigMetadata | Metadata | Slot, height, validator index — duplicated outside the signed region for fast lookups. |
| 0x0970 | 3,293B | validatorSignature | Metadata | The Dilithium signature itself — IS the signature, not in pre-image. |

QuantumWing uses NIST-standardised post-quantum cryptography from day one. There is no migration window, no "harvest-now-decrypt-later" attack surface, and no dependency on RSA / ECDSA security assumptions.
